APX Hockey is excited to announce the promotion of longtime APX member Kevin Schulze as the new Director of Player Development at MAP South for juniors, high school and bantam tiers.

Schulze, originally from White Bear Lake, has been a part of the APX family for many years. He joined the program back in 2009 while he was in high school at Hill-Murray and continued to train with the team until he was eventually brought on as an instructor and has now been a part of the staff for almost a decade.

“His mentality is perfect for development. It’s not rushed, it’s all about the process,” said APX General Manager Erik Rasmussen about the hire. “It’s going to be a seamless fit for everybody.”

Schulze will be the first point of contact for kids in the MAP South program at the Juniors, High School and Bantam levels but he will still be very involved with all the other age groups too. He will mainly be out on the ice at the rink in West St. Paul but he will also be helping out at St. Thomas Ice Arena from time to time as well.

“It was a very easy thing to say yes to,” said Schulze about accepting his new position. “I know a lot of the kids and a lot of the families that have gone through the program from when they were young and now they’re in high school. My day to day won’t change too much - it’s just a new title now and being the director of those three tiers.”

The former Hill-Murray captain and left-shot defenseman skated in the USHL for one season prior to a four-year collegiate career at the University of Wisconsin. After his time in the NCAA, Schulze competed professionally in the ECHL, AHL and overseas in Sweden, Germany, Norway, England and Italy. He earned his Bachelor’s degree while competing for the Badgers and he eventually added a Master’s degree in Sport Business Management from Sheffield Hallam University while he skated professionally in England.

“He has literally climbed the ranks of the sport all the way into professional hockey and has stayed with APX the entire time,” added Rasmussen. “He’s probably one of the best skaters to ever come through our program.” 

Schulze currently lives in the White Bear Lake area and is already hard at work in his new position.
